Output 8bf38d15a561230c3343a667aa684b7a8543f94bc7e9d61ee3d8e66b4ba0f12a:1
- value
- 19984244
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 01b65a532ce1241bf5d1a08cba462b58e283f9a3 OP_EQUAL
- address
- 31r53qEcWJrYMW5Z6g7oSAWwaQSKkUXPWy
- transaction
- 8bf38d15a561230c3343a667aa684b7a8543f94bc7e9d61ee3d8e66b4ba0f12a
- spent
- true